Abstract :
In this paper, we analyze security and privacy issues in RFID-based reference point systems, which seamlessly provide high resolution location information so as to enable innovative mobile applications. Our preliminary analysis revealed the significance of the labor cost in deploying RFID reference points; therefore, we carefully analyze several system architecture candidates in terms of deployment cost and security/privacy threats. Based on the analysis, we select a scalable architecture to avoid the bottleneck in deployment cost even though it can be less secure. Finally, we briefly discuss potential solutions for critical security and privacy issues in the selected architecture.
